Why is the wrong gift being added to the cart?

Introduction

If the wrong gift is showing up in the cart during a Gift With Purchase (GWP) promotion, it usually means the promotion setup needs to be adjusted. Roadmap always applies the gift you selected, but certain settings — like product variants, overlapping promotions, or eligibility conflicts — can cause unexpected results.

Here’s how to troubleshoot.

1. Check Which Gift Product/Variant Was Selected

  • Did you pick the right product variant when creating the promotion?
  • Example: If the gift is a candle, make sure you selected the correct size/scent variant.

👉 Fix: Edit the promotion and confirm the exact variant selected.

2. Look for Overlapping GWP Promotions

  • If multiple promotions are active, customers may qualify for more than one gift.
  • Example:
    • Promo 1: Spend $100 → Free tote bag.
    • Promo 2: Buy 2 hoodies → Free cap.
    • Result: Customer may get both gifts if their cart meets both conditions.

👉 Fix:

  • If that’s not intended, restrict eligibility or scheduling so only one promotion applies at a time.

3. Confirm Product/Collection Conditions

  • Did you limit the promotion to the correct products or collections?
  • Example: You intended the gift to apply to “Summer Collection,” but selected “All Products.”

👉 Fix: Edit the promotion and adjust product/collection conditions.

4. Check Scheduling and Fallback Settings

  • If a gift promotion has expired, the fallback behavior may make it appear differently.
  • Example: After end date, the gift is hidden, but another active promotion is still triggering.

👉 Fix: Review scheduling to ensure only the correct promo is live.

5. Verify Customer Eligibility Rules

  • If you’ve restricted the promo (VIP-only, region-specific, logged-in only), the system may fall back to another active promotion.
  • Example: A general GWP applies because the VIP-only one isn’t eligible for that customer.

👉 Fix: Test using the correct customer account type to match eligibility.

6. Check Shopify Discount Sync

  • Roadmap creates hidden Shopify discounts in the background for each GWP.
  • If a discount was deleted or mismatched manually in Shopify, the wrong product could appear.

👉 Fix: Do not delete Roadmap-managed discounts in Shopify. Edit or re-save the promotion in Roadmap to refresh them.

Common Questions

  • Can customers ever choose their gift?
    • No — Roadmap automatically adds the gift you define.
  • What if I want different gifts for different conditions?
    • Create separate promotions for each condition (e.g., Spend $100 → Tote, Spend $200 → Candle).
  • Why does a different promotion’s gift appear instead of mine?
    • Because multiple promotions may be active and overlapping. Use eligibility or scheduling to control stacking.

Cross-Feature Links

  • How do I create a Gift With Purchase promotion?
  • Can I run multiple GWPs or discounts at the same time?
  • Why isn’t my GWP showing at checkout?

Summary

If the wrong gift is being added to the cart, check the selected variant, overlapping promotions, product/collection conditions, scheduling, and eligibility settings. Remember — Roadmap adds exactly the gift you select, but multiple promotions or misconfigured rules can make it seem like the wrong one is showing.

-->